Gedur
There is a problem in locating “walls”/”walls” mentioned by Bishop Eusebius (Eus. On. 68:22f), about ten miles on the road between Lydda and Beit Jibrin, is a large village, perhaps Khirbet Sheikh Ali Jader (Cord 146-137), about 2.5 km west of Latrun, near Emmaus Bishop Eusebius may have wanted to designate the town of Jedor mentioned in the Bible in the Book of Joshua 15:58, which is located to the south ( Khirbet Jaddur) (coord. 158-115) which is located in the northwest of Halhul (coord. 160-109) 6 km away.
Gedor (Gedur) or Gedara (Gedara), known in Aramaic as Gedirtha (Gidirtha), is located near Latrun, and is not mentioned by name in the Bible, and also the important biblical site of Gezer (Gezer), which is close to Emmaus, is not mentioned in the Madaba mosaic map.
